Finance Review Summary — Corvane Product Line Pricing

Prepared for sales leads.

Our review of the Corvane line shows current list prices sit roughly 8% below comparable offerings, while gross margin has slipped to 31% due to component cost inflation. We recommend a staged increase: 4% at the next catalog refresh, with a further 3% contingent on renewal rates holding. Discount authority should be tightened to 10% without director approval. Volume customers will receive advance notice. The rationale tied to our broader plans is noted below.

board note of tahog-yagef: Headcount on the Ralael team goes from 9 to 80 by the end of April. Gross margin on Ralael came in at 15 percent against a plan of 5 percent.

FAQ: How do I switch a device to the beta firmware channel?

Applies to Norvane T2 units only. Open the Clasp utility, select the device, choose channel "beta," and confirm. Updates arrive within the hour. Rolling back requires a full reflash, so test on a spare unit first. Channel changes require elevated access; authenticate with the passphrase listed below.

vault phrase of yaduf-yajop = lamath-kelix-aldion-zorius-ulaox-eliax-gorox-norok-fenael-fenath-julael-pelius-belius-druion

Key ceremony checklist, item 4 of 9 (hi, new folks!)

Before we re-sign the Thornwick static-analysis baseline file, two people from different squads have to unlock the baseline vault together. Don't skip this — an unsigned baseline means CI treats every legacy warning as new, and nobody wants that Monday. Grab a witness, open the ceremony terminal in the Pellbrook room, and when the vault prompts you, enter the recovery passphrase:

vault phrase of kahap-yahaf = eliax-sorael